GLM-5.3-Flash β€” abliterated refusal direction (GLP-44)

A GLP control vector (GGUF Layer Projection, glp.mode=project) for zai-org/GLM-5.3-Flash (snapshot 3f1971b7, current chat template). 44 per-layer unit directions over the widened Sinkhorn hyper-connection stream (16384 = 4 x 4096), layers 1-44, fp32, derived from the FP8-native canonical checkpoint.

Measured effect (greedy, 400 tokens, n=32 per suite)

alpha refusal32 delivered cyber32 delivered benign32 capability12
0.0 (stock) 1/32 (3.1%) 12/32 (37.5%) 32/32 12/12
1.0 16/32 (50.0%) β€” 32/32 12/12
1.5 20/32 (62.5%) β€” 32/32 12/12
2.0 (shipped default) 21/32 (65.6%) 31/32 (96.9%) 32/32 12/12
2.25 24/32 (75.0%) β€” 30/32 12/12
2.5+ 0/32 GARBLED β€” 0/32 GARBLED 0/12

Do not exceed alpha=2.25 β€” the garble cliff between 2.25 and 2.5 is abrupt and total. alpha=2.25 trades 2 benign items for +3 refusal32 points; 2.0 is the last fully-clean point. Cyber transfers near-fully at 2.0.
